[0044] Figure 1 shows a top view of a magnetoresistive sensing system 100, which is depicted for general illustrative purposes and to describe the context in which the preferred embodiment may be implemented. System 100 generally includes one or more integrated circuit packages 118 , 120 , and 123 that include respective Wheatstone bridge circuits 112 , 114 , and 116 . System 100 may also incorporate the use of ASICs, Application Specific Integrated Circuits, which are not shown in FIG. 1 but which may be used to control multiple Wheatstone bridge circuits, such as bridge circuits 112 , 114 and 116 . Abstract

Methods and systems are disclosed in which the errors caused by thermal expansion in magnetoresistive position transducers are reduced by predicting the physical alterations over temperature between centerline-to-centerline distances of particular magnetoresistive sensors or components within a magnetoresistive array and also between such an array and a magnet being sensed caused by thermal expansion.
